Algumas partes da página podem ter sido traduzidas automaticamente.

Index  Função

Retorna um valor de um intervalo com base nos índices de linha e coluna fornecidos

Sintaxe

INDEX(range, row_index, [column_index])
  • intervalo
    O grupo de células que você deseja avaliar
  • row_index
    A posição da linha (usada em um intervalo selecionado com uma coluna, como uma lista) do item a ser retornado
  • column_index—[opcional]
    A posição da coluna (usada em um intervalo selecionado com duas ou mais colunas, como uma tabela) do item a ser retornado

Exemplo de uso

[Nome da tarefa]:[Nome da tarefa]
INDEX (CHILDREN ([Nome da tarefa] @row), 1)

Notas de uso

  • O intervalo pode ser uma função que retorna vários valores, por exemplo: ANCESTORS, CHILDREN ou COLLECT.
  • Você pode usar a função MATCH como o valor row_index para INDEX para retornar um item de um intervalo com base na posição relativa de um valor em outro intervalo. (Veja o exemplo abaixo.)
  • Você pode usar a função COLLECT como o valor do intervalo para INDEX para retornar um item de uma lista de valores coletados que atendem aos critérios especificados. (Veja o exemplo abaixo.)

Exemplos

Esse exemplo faz referência às seguintes informações de planilha:

 Item de vestuárioTotal da transaçãoUnidades vendidasPreço por unidadeEm estoque?
1Camiseta1170007815 00
Brandfolder Image
Checked checkbox.
2Calça1491004235 50
Brandfolder Image
Unchecked checkbox.
3Casaco81200217200 00
Brandfolder Image
Checked checkbox.

Dada a tabela acima, eis alguns exemplos de uso da função DATE em uma planilha:

FórmulaDescriçãoResultado
=INDEX ([Item de vestuário] 1: [Unidades vendidas] 3, 1, 3)Retorna o valor na linha 1 da coluna Unidades vendidas 78
=INDEX (COLLECT ([Total da transação] 1: [Total da transação] 3, [Em estoque?] 1: [Em estoque?] 3, verdadeiro), 1)Coleta os valores na coluna Total da transação para as linhas em que a caixa de seleção está em Estoque? a coluna está marcada (verdadeira) e retorna a primeira entrada nessa coleçãoR$ 1.170,00
=INDEX ([Preço por unidade] 1: [Preço por unidade] 3, MATCH (“Jaqueta”, [Item de roupa] 1: [Item de roupa] 3, 0))Retorna o valor na coluna Preço por unidade para a linha que contém o valor Jaqueta na coluna Item de vestuárioR$ 200
=INDEX ([Em estoque?] : [Em estoque?] , MATCH (“Jaqueta”, [Item de roupa]: [Item de roupa], 0))

Retorna o valor na coluna Em estoque para a linha que contém o valor Jaqueta na coluna Item de vestuário.

Desde o In Stock? A coluna é uma caixa de seleção. A coluna em que você digita essa fórmula também deve ser do tipo caixa de seleção. 

Brandfolder Image
Checked checkbox.

Certifique-se de que o tipo de dados que você obterá da fórmula INDEX corresponda ao tipo de coluna em que você está usando a fórmula. Isso inclui formatação, como moeda ou porcentagens, se você quiser ver os dados exibidos nesse formato. 


Ainda precisa de ajuda?

Se você tiver um plano Enterprise, poderá usar a IA para ajudar a escrever e solucionar problemas de fórmulas.

Use o modelo Manual de fórmulas para encontrar mais recursos de suporte e visualizar mais de 100 fórmulas, incluindo um glossário de todas as funções com as quais você pode praticar o trabalho em tempo real e exemplos de fórmulas avançadas e comumente usadas.

Encontre exemplos de como outros clientes do Smartsheet usam essa função ou pergunte sobre seu caso de uso específico na comunidade on-line do Smartsheet.

Pergunte à comunidade